Dejan Lovren mystery continues as Liverpool defender is called up to latest Croatia squad

Lovren, who is currently sidelined with a stomach problem, has been called up to Croatia's latest squad.

Dejan Lovren has been called up to the latest Croatia squad, despite the Liverpool defender currently suffering with an injury.

Lovren was an important member of a Croatia squad that went all the way to the World Cup final before falling to France 4-2 in Russia last month.

However, the centre-back has since revealed that he played for most of the tournament with a stomach issue, which exacerbated the problem and was likely to keep him sidelined for a month at Anfield.

And despite being unavailable for selection for Liverpool for the next few weeks, Lovren has still been named in Croatia's 18-man squad for upcoming friendlies with Portugal and Spain.

Zlatko Dalic's side play Portugal in Faro on September 6 before following up their Iberian tour with a meeting with Luis Enrique's La Roja in Elche five days later.

"Obviously he is not fit," said Klopp after last Sunday's 4-0 win over West Ham. "Last year, he already had a few problems with that (stomach problem) but obviously he could play, and he played really well, to be honest.

"His recovery days were always enough, he was in the next session again, it wasn't a problem. He didn't train a lot at the end of the season because we were more or less constantly playing, but he did play constantly.

"In the World Cup, he had three 120-minute games and it got worse, but for sure it will settle in the next one, two, three weeks I would say.

"In that time I would say for sure he can train already, but not the full programme. That will then take time.

"Again, it's something serious, but not that serious. It's not that we have to be afraid that it takes time or whatever. But at the moment he's not available."

Speaking about his injury earlier this month, Lovren revealed that he kept problem concealed in an effort to help Croatia become world champions.

“I cannot train at all because of stomach muscle issues,” said Lovren. “I am suffering a lot of pain and will see a specialist doctor in the Netherlands.

“When did I start to feel it? I felt it during the World Cup. I played with pain and those three games killed me. But who wouldn't play for Croatia at such a big tournament!

"After the World Cup finished, the pain increased. I can't even sit in my car without feeling it and to get out of the car hurts like hell!

"I'd always grit my teeth and play for Croatia, but now I am paying the price. But no price is too high for what we achieved in Russia."
